Get in Touch** The Volvo repair market in and around New Castle, Delaware, is characterized by a few high-quality independent specialists rather than a high volume of general shops. The proximity to Wilmington and Newark provides a competitive landscape that benefits consumers. The average quality of service is high, as the shops that successfully cater to Volvo owners tend to be those with specific expertise, advanced diagnostic capabilities, and a focus on European engineering. Competition is moderate but specialized; these shops compete not with each other but with the regional dealership for service business. Typical pricing is generally 20-35% lower than dealership rates for comparable labor, while part costs are similar. The most successful independents have built long-term reputations and a loyal customer base by offering dealer-level expertise with a more personalized service experience. The growing prevalence of Volvo Recharge models is pushing the leading shops to invest in the necessary training and equipment to service hybrid and electric systems.

Common questions about volvo repair services in New Castle, DE
In New Castle, we frequently address electrical system issues, such as sensor failures and infotainment glitches, common to many modern Volvos. Additionally, the area's seasonal humidity and temperature swings can accelerate wear on rubber components like engine mounts and suspension bushings, which are common failure points.
Look for shops in the greater New Castle area that are certified by the Volvo Original Equipment (O.E.) program or have technicians with Volvo-specific training (like VIDA experience). Checking for long-standing local businesses with strong reviews focused on European cars is also a reliable strategy for finding quality independent service.
Yes, as a premium European brand, Volvo repair and maintenance costs are typically higher than for mainstream brands. For a routine service like a 40,000-mile major service in New Castle, you can expect a range of $500-$800, depending on the specific model and the shop's labor rates.
You should seek service immediately for any critical warning lights, especially those related to safety systems (SRS) or the engine. Prompt diagnosis at a local shop with proper Volvo diagnostic software is crucial to prevent further damage and ensure safety on Delaware roads like I-295 or Route 13.
Yes, frequent travel on salted roads during Delaware winters can accelerate corrosion, making undercarriage inspections vital. Also, the mix of city driving in Wilmington and highway commuting can be hard on brakes and transmissions, so adhering to Volvo's severe service schedule for fluid changes is often recommended.
